Block

#21,621,533
Block Number
21,621,533 @ 05/08/2025, 22:48:10
Status
Finalized
ID
0x0149eb1db4dbc1fe28244ef751380b5f12049f818fe6c1bcf35fd3bae538de9e
Transactions
Gas Used
2636987/40000000 (6.59% Used)
Total Score
2,111,549,091 (+99)
Rewards
9.88 VTHO